It's Free Ice Cream Day!

Free Ice Cream at Ben & Jerry's TodayDo you like ice cream? Do you like free stuff? Do you hate free stuff, but like ice cream? Then get thee to an Ice Creamery. More specifically, high-tail it to the nearest Ben & Jerry’s, because today is Customer Appreciation Day, and that means free scoops of Groovy Brownie Nougat-Chunk Hippy Nut-Swirl Fudge-Monkey for everybody!

While “Free Cone Day” sounds like something LAist might have come up with when we recently celebrated “Make Up Your Own Holiday Day”, it’s actually a Ben and Jerry’s tradition that began all the way back in 1979. The result of a pact between, um, Ben and, uh, Jerry when they started their ice cream empire. The tie-dye wearing entrepreneurs agreed that if their business made it through the first year, they would trim their throat-beards, and reward their customers with a day of free ice cream. (I made up the part about the throat-beards.)

For my money, giving away free ice cream more than makes up for the fact that they have a flavor named after Phish, and another named after Dave Matthews. Actually, there are two flavors named after Dave Matthews if you count “vanilla”!

Not wanting to feel left out, on Wednesday, Baskin Robbins will be selling scoops of their ice cream for only 31 cents.
